The Emirates International University organizes a symposium entitled: "Martyrdom: A Great Divine Gift and Eternal Glory"
University Media
With God's grace and guidance, and based on the Almighty's words: {And never think of those who have been killed in the cause of Allah as dead. Rather, they are alive with their Lord, receiving provision.} (Quran 3:169), and within the framework of the activities and events organized by the university to commemorate the annual Martyr's Day for the year 1447 AH, the College of Administrative and Financial Sciences at the Emirates International University organized a symposium today, Monday, 19 Jumada al-Ula 1447 AH, entitled "Martyrdom: A Great Divine Gift and Eternal Glory."
The seminar was presented by Sheikh Osama Al-Mahatori, a member of the Yemeni Scholars Association, who spoke with profound faith about the sublime meanings of martyrdom and its exalted status with God Almighty. He explained that it is not a loss but an eternal life under the shade of divine grace, and that it expresses the highest form of sacrifice and selflessness in the cause of truth, freedom, and dignity.
The seminar was attended by the Secretary-General of the University, Dr. Fouad Ismail Hanash, the Dean of the Faculty of Administrative and Financial Sciences, Dr. Mohammed Al-Kahali, a number of heads of academic departments and faculty members, as well as a group of students who actively engaged with the seminar's themes with distinguished contributions that reflected their awareness and connection to the spirit of belonging and religious responsibility.
This event is part of a comprehensive program of activities and seminars implemented by the university during the annual commemoration of the martyr, embodying the values of loyalty and gratitude for the sacrifices of the martyrs who paved the way of honor and dignity for the nation and the causes of the Ummah with their blood.
